Groveport
Groveport is significantly wealthier than the US average, with a median household income of $72,614. Population has grown 39% since 2000. Median home value is $163,000. Households here earn about 53% more than the Ohio median.

How many people live in Groveport, Ohio?
Groveport, Ohio has about 5,363 residents according to the 2010 American Community Survey.
What is the median household income in Groveport, Ohio?
The typical household in Groveport, Ohio earns about $72,614 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is Groveport, Ohio expensive?
In Groveport, Ohio, the median home is worth about $163,000, and the typical rent is about $714 a month.
How educated are people in Groveport, Ohio?
About 23.3% of adults age 25 and over in Groveport, Ohio h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in Groveport, Ohio?
About 7.8% of people in Groveport, Ohio live below the federal poverty line.
Has Groveport, Ohio grown since 1990?
Yes, Groveport, Ohio has grown since 1990. The population has added about 2,506 residents, a change of about 88 percent over that period.
